For the second day in a row, Keri Hilson was on performance duty for 2011 NBA All-Star Weekend. The R&B singer/songwriter took to the stage Sunday afternoon (Feb 20) and performed her latest single “Pretty Girl Rock” as well as her 2009 hit “Knock You Dow” outside on the Magenta Carpet (sponsored by T-Mobile) just before the big NBA All-Star Game at Staples Center in Los Angeles. All-Star weekend always brings out lots of celebrities, and Saturday night’s game was no exception.
Lots of celebs, including R&B singer/songwriter Keri Hilson (who sang the national anthem), Diddy, Shaquille O’Neal (and his girlfriend Hoopz), Terrell Owens, Raven Symone, John Legend (and girlfriend Christine Teigen), and others, were spotted in the crowd during the NBA All-Star Saturday Night Game (presented by State Farm) held Saturday (Feb 19) in L.A.’s Staples Center.
